jim, is anacampserote in the OED? what's the etymology? any relation to anacamptic? is there some kind of narcissus connection, maybe?[/blur]
yes. it comes from Greek roots meaning 'to bend back' + 'love'. anacamptic comes from the same 'to bend back' root, but mainly relates to sound. narcissus is connected in the same way that Pliny is connected to Plutarch.
